An enchanting African island paradise awaits vacationers in search of an April getaway – Zanzibar. With its dazzling white sands and clear turquoise waters, this budget-friendly archipelago, located off the Tanzanian coast, is a treasure to not be missed.
Nakupenda Beach Nature Reserve, nestled on this beautiful island, beckons with its tender white sand and pristine waters good for snorkeling fanatics. Close to Stone Town, this serene sandbank provides guests a tranquil retreat amidst vibrant coral reefs and flourishing marine life.
The archipelago’s capital, Zanzibar City, includes the historic Stone Town and the full of life Ng’ambo space. Stone Town, acknowledged as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, boasts a wealthy tapestry of cultural influences and architectural splendors, having as soon as been a central trading port connecting numerous cultures.
On the flip aspect, Ng’ambo or “The Other Side,” positioned east of Stone Town, pulses with city power. It’s an space steeped in historical past that has witnessed growth during British colonial occasions and subsequent modernization.
Now crammed with bustling markets, places of work, and up to date facilities, it invitations exploration simply as a lot as its historic counterpart, studies the Express UK.
Travelers to Zanzibar are enticed to expertise the distinctive charms of each these districts for a actually memorable vacation.

Zanzibar is not simply beautiful; it is also a steal, with a pint of beer averaging round £1 and a bus journey from Stone Town to Nungwi village costing roughly 60p.
The island boasts average highs of 30 °C in April, positioning it as an idyllic seaside getaway earlier than the UK summer season kicks in.
The Sun studies that TUI has just lately expanded its lodge choices on the island. TUI now supplies 20 all-inclusive journeys to Zanzibar, with costs starting from £1,242pp to £2,509pp.
Spring 2024 noticed the opening of the newest TUI institution, The Mora Zanzibar, positioned on the north-japanese shores of Zanzibar’s most important island, Unguja.
Unguja, also called Zanzibar Island, is the most important island within the Zanzibar Archipelago, positioned off Tanzania’s coast. It’s a well-liked vacationer hotspot, boasting stunning beaches, historic landmarks, and wealthy cultural experiences.
